ID3 Multisample on C Sound Center

Hey guys,
Here's the deal:
I have been using SONAR X3, but I just got the new SONAR Professional. No problems save one. In Cakewalk Sound Center, I can't use any of the instruments I purchased for X3, which is ALOT/MOST of them. I get the multisample error followed by EX: "10 Violas.sfz" or whatever it may be. All the plugin locations are set to be scanned so I don't know what the deal is.
 
Also, could it be an issue with the bits? Should I install 32 or 64?
 
Help would be appreciated

    Sounds like a path issue. The sfz file is a text file that lists the various settings for the samples including their locations. It might be an install issue. I've just replied to a similar thread here too.
     
    All my sounds appear to be working but I don't use the CW sound centre a great deal.
     
    The 32 or 64 bit question. Are you referring to Sonar? Sound Centre is 32-bit only, or at least that's all I have on my system.
